请详细解释一下 宏代换函数(给100)
答案:1 悬赏:70
解决时间 2022-01-01 10:15
- 提问者网友:痞子房西
- 2021-12-31 19:29
要很详细的。。。。。。。。。。
最佳答案
- 二级知识专家网友:说多了都是废话
- 2021-12-31 20:24
先说说它的使用方法吧:
格式:&<字符型内存变量>[.<字符表达式>]
它的作用:
以字符型内存变量的“值”代替字符型
内存变量的“名”。
给字符型内存变量的值去掉一次引号
举几个例子吧~~
例:STORE ‘GZ.DBF’ TO X
USE &X
---->USE GZ.DBF
例:H=’GZ’
USE &H..DBF
---->USE GZ.DBF
例:X=”&X”
? &X
---->错误:“递归宏定义”
例:
X=’.T.’
Y=’123’
? 3>2 .AND. &X,456+&Y
.T. 579
例:A=”DATE()”
B=”A”
? &B,&A
B去掉引号后的值为A ,而A=“DATE()”;A去掉引号后的值为DATE()。
DATE(),2002-4-15
格式:&<字符型内存变量>[.<字符表达式>]
它的作用:
以字符型内存变量的“值”代替字符型
内存变量的“名”。
给字符型内存变量的值去掉一次引号
举几个例子吧~~
例:STORE ‘GZ.DBF’ TO X
USE &X
---->USE GZ.DBF
例:H=’GZ’
USE &H..DBF
---->USE GZ.DBF
例:X=”&X”
? &X
---->错误:“递归宏定义”
例:
X=’.T.’
Y=’123’
? 3>2 .AND. &X,456+&Y
.T. 579
例:A=”DATE()”
B=”A”
? &B,&A
B去掉引号后的值为A ,而A=“DATE()”;A去掉引号后的值为DATE()。
DATE(),2002-4-15
我要举报
如以上问答内容为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
推荐资讯